WebMar 19, 2015 · Permittivity and permeability of free space are an artefact of the SI system of units, whete permittivity and permeability are dimensional quantities. In mamy other systems of units, e.g., in CGS system, the permittivity and permeability are dimensionless, and their values for vacuum are taken to be $1$. The price to pay is the speed of light ... WebElectrical permittivity of free space is a universal constant ε 0 =8.854×10 –12 F/m. Materials are characterized by the electrical permittivity ε r ε 0 =ε′ [F/m] and ε r is the relative permittivity and is >1. Materials can also be characterized by losses, which include dielectric damping and conductive loss.
